What does a nanny do?

Nannies provide ongoing, in-home child care on a set schedule. A nanny may prepare meals, assist with school pickup, help with homework, manage activities, and handle light housekeeping related to child care. Many nannies specialize in specific age groups or needs such as infant care or bilingual support. Learn more about what a nanny does.

Do I need a nanny contract?

A written agreement helps you and your nanny align on schedule, pay, duties, and time off before the job begins. Many families in Pleasant Hill use a simple contract to set expectations from day one. See our nanny contract template and guide for what to include.
